Q. Briefly explain about Transients in circuits?
The total response of a system to an excitation that is suddenly applied or changed consists of the sum of the steady-state and transient responses, or of natural and forced responses. The forced response is the component of the system response that is due to the applied excitation.
The transition from the response prior to the change in excitation to the response produced by the excitation is indicated by the natural (transient) response, which is characteristic of all systems containing energy-storage components.
